LINUX.ORG.RU
ФорумAdmin

Заюзать чужой принтер через Самбу


0

0

Две сетки, одна наша другая нет, в обоих Samba 2.0.7, из другой сетки пацаны расшарили принтер на серваке, как сделать так, чтоб пацаны из моей сетки могли на этом принтере печатать? может самба перешаривать ресурс или что-то в этом роде?


Может перешаривать так же как НТ и даже круче!

Pilot
()

/etc/printcap (типа)
hp6l:\
:sd=/var/spool/lpd/hp6l:\
:mx#0:\
:sh:\
:if=/var/spool/lpd/hp6l/filter:\
:af=/var/spool/lpd/hp6l/acct:\
:lf=/var/spool/lpd/hp6l/hp6l.log:\
:lp=/dev/null:

в /var/spool/lpd/hp6l/ создаешь конфиг файл .config, в нем:
share='\\alex\hp'
hostip=192.168.20.34
user=''
password=''
workgroup='WORKGROUP'

Примерно в этом направлении копать.

Ruwa
()

Всем спасибо!
Нашел в дирах самбы скрипт smbprint, заюзал его:
/etc/printcap
lp:if=/var/spool/lpd/smbprint:lp=/dev/null:sd=/var/spool/lpd/lp:sh:rg=print:
ну и соответствующий
/var/spool/lpd/lp/.config
server=SERVER
service=lp
user=USER
password=PASSWORD
немного подправил последнюю строчку smbprint
/var/spool/lpd/smbprint
/usr/bin/smbclient "\\\\$server\\$service" $password -U $user -N -P

и все заработало!

это я для тех, у кого будет похожая проблема.

Maks
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.